Transaction 62e312777b2b725602a70027761f7559a02018e28249392248c4856c425c3a34
1 Input
1 Output
-
62e312777b2b725602a70027761f7559a02018e28249392248c4856c425c3a34:0
- value
- 754212
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dbfedd8401e5efdcc3d5a4b15d95e76ecbffec0c OP_EQUAL
- address
- 3MkFDuVMWJJNzgi4B4TGLPKqAkujz8i4sD